King Abdulaziz International Airport welcomed Riyadh Air’s first domestic flight as part of the airline’s expansion plan to strengthen its domestic route network. The service will operate two daily flights between Riyadh and Jeddah, contributing to the growth of domestic air traffic and enhancing connectivity between the Kingdom’s major destinations.

 

On board the inaugural flight were H.E. Dr. Tawfig Al-Rabiah, Minister of Hajj and Umrah, H.E. Abdulaziz bin Abdullah Al-Duailej, President of the General Authority of Civil Aviation (GACA), along with a number of GACA and Riyadh Air executives.

 

They were received upon arrival by Eng. Raed bin Ibrahim Al-Mudaiheem, Chairman of the Board of Directors of Jeddah Airports Company; Eng. Mazen bin Mohammed Johar, Chief Executive Officer of Jeddah Airports Company; and several leaders from the government and security entities operating at the airport.

 

This milestone comes as part of the joint efforts between Jeddah Airports Company and Riyadh Air to enhance domestic flight capacity and provide travelers with more flexible and higher-quality travel options.

 

Eng. Mazen bin Mohammed Johar, Chief Executive Officer of Jeddah Airports Company, stated:

“We are proud at Jeddah Airports to welcome Riyadh Air’s inaugural flights on its new domestic route between Jeddah and Riyadh, which reflects the advanced level of collaboration across the aviation sector. This step contributes to strengthening air connectivity between the Kingdom’s two most important cities and supports efforts aimed at enhancing service quality and expanding travel options for passengers, in line with the objectives of the national aviation sector.”

 

Eng. Mazen added that the continued growth in operational traffic reflects King Abdulaziz International Airport’s position as a major aviation hub. During the first quarter of 2026, the airport served more than 14.8 million passengers across nearly 84,000 flights. The significant expansion in destinations and travel options contributes to strengthening air connectivity, supporting the Aviation Program derived from the National Aviation Strategy and advancing the objectives of Saudi Vision 2030.
